Monstera dubia is a well known shingling Monstera with such a desirable growth
habit when juvenile that most enthusiasts barely recognize the adult form. This plant produces quarter size and up leaves with max size of the shingling leaves being around 8 inches. At this point, the plant pulls loose from its support and begins producing leaves which can be more than 2 feet long!
